How they compare
China (People’s Republic of) currently reports 22,214 kg/ha against 11,343 kg/ha in Eastern Africa, a difference of 10,871 kg/ha.
That makes China (People’s Republic of)'s figure about 2.0 times Eastern Africa's.
Across all 64 years both countries report, China (People’s Republic of) has been ahead every year.
China (People’s Republic of) ranks 19th and Eastern Africa ranks 17th of 110 countries.
China (People’s Republic of) has averaged higher in every one of the 7 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| China (People’s Republic of) | Eastern Africa |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 9,288 kg/ha | 5,428 kg/ha | 3,861 kg/ha | China (People’s Republic of) |
| 1970s | 13,052 kg/ha | 4,380 kg/ha | 8,672 kg/ha | China (People’s Republic of) |
| 1980s | 16,449 kg/ha | 4,786 kg/ha | 11,663 kg/ha | China (People’s Republic of) |
| 1990s | 18,377 kg/ha | 4,152 kg/ha | 14,225 kg/ha | China (People’s Republic of) |
| 2000s | 21,247 kg/ha | 4,970 kg/ha | 16,277 kg/ha | China (People’s Republic of) |
| 2010s | 21,557 kg/ha | 8,050 kg/ha | 13,508 kg/ha | China (People’s Republic of) |
| 2020s | 22,220 kg/ha | 10,974 kg/ha | 11,246 kg/ha | China (People’s Republic of) |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Crop and livestock statistics are recorded for 278 products, covering the following categories: 1) CROPS PRIMARY: Cereals, Citrus Fruit, Fibre Crops, Fruit, Oil Crops, Oil Crops and Cakes in Oil Equivalent, Pulses, Roots and Tubers, Sugar Crops, Treenuts and Vegetables. Data are expressed in terms of area harvested, production quantity and yield. Cereals: Area and production data on cereals relate to crops harvested for dry grain only. Cereal crops harvested for hay or harvested green for food, feed or silage or used for grazing are therefore excluded. 2) CROPS PROCESSED: Beer of barley; Cotton lint; Cottonseed; Margarine, short; Molasses; Oil, coconut (copra); Oil, cottonseed; Oil, groundnut; Oil, linseed; Oil, maize; Oil, olive, virgin; Oil, palm; Oil, palm kernel; Oil, rapeseed; Oil, safflower; Oil, sesame; Oil, soybean; Oil, sunflower; Palm kernels; Sugar Raw Centrifugal; Wine. 3) LIVE ANIMALS: Animals live n.e.s.; Asses; Beehives; Buffaloes; Camelids, other; Camels; Cattle; Chickens; Ducks; Geese and guinea fowls; Goats; Horses; Mules; Pigeons, other birds; Pigs; Rabbits and hares; Rodents, other; Sheep; Turkeys. 4) LIVESTOCK PRIMARY: Beeswax; Eggs (various types); Hides buffalo, fresh; Hides, cattle, fresh; Honey, natural; Meat (ass, bird nes, buffalo, camel, cattle, chicken, duck, game, goat, goose and guinea fowl, horse, mule, Meat nes, meat other camelids, Meat other rodents, pig, rabbit, sheep, turkey); Milk (buffalo, camel, cow, goat, sheep); Offals, nes; Silk-worm cocoons, reelable; Skins (goat, sheep); Snails, not sea; Wool, greasy. 5) LIVESTOCK PROCESSED: Butter (of milk from sheep, goat, buffalo, cow); Cheese (of milk from goat, buffalo, sheep, cow milk); Cheese of skimmed cow milk; Cream fresh; Ghee (cow and buffalo milk); Lard; Milk (dry buttermilk, skimmed condensed, skimmed cow, skimmed dried, skimmed evaporated, whole condensed, whole dried, whole evaporated); Silk raw; Tallow; Whey (condensed and dry); Yoghurt.
